As of October 11th, 2020, you are now allowed to skip the initial "Saving" screen that appears when you start the game on an empty save file.

This is done by deleting the file you wish to use for your run, then pressing B to return to the main menu. This will trigger the game to save that you've deleted the file, and will not save again when you start your run. This saves about 2 seconds for each full-game category.

https://imgur.com/MoBv9Eu

Timing still starts when you select a difficulty from the unused file. Runs that do not skip the first save in their runs are still valid, and are able to be submitted for verification.

This update does not affect any IL runs.

Alright - 2 year old necro post, let's go! I recently acquired a Gamecube and I put in Cel Damage to see if it also has the same quirks playing the Wii exhibits. TL;DR it doesn't. Just like the HD versions, the weapon list appears to be random every time you load a level, so manipulating weapons like playing on a Wii just won't do. I wonder if it has something to do with how the Wii emulates the GC environment, including the GC's system clock (which has been one of the oldest tricks for generating random numbers).

So I was collecting some basic weapon stats when I came across something very interesting that I have not seen anything about. I knew that each map had the same starting weapon spawns when a map loads, but what I didn't know is that the next weapon set to respawn next seems to follow the same global queue for each map. Every time a weapon is picked up, it gets replaced by the next weapon on the queue list.

  • Broadside Cannons
  • Grenades
  • Rocket Booster
  • Axe
  • Chain Gun
  • Gunship
  • Vacuum
  • Freeze Ray
  • Boxing Gloves
  • Harpoon
  • Spring
  • Woodchipper
  • Shrink Ray
  • Dynamite Crossbow
  • Portable Hole
  • Nuclear Mine
  • Baseball Bat
  • Seeking Missiles
  • Tommy Gun
  • Chainsaw
  • Cluster Bomb
  • Laser
  • Mortar
  • Cleaver
  • Buzz Saw
  • Sledgehammer
  • Loop back to Broadside Cannons

Sometimes when a map loads for the first time, it gives you this alternative spawn queue:

  • Shrink Ray
  • Chainsaw
  • Baseball Bat
  • Vacuum
  • Seeking Missile
  • Freeze Ray
  • Cleavers
  • Boxing Gloves
  • Tommy Gun
  • Broadside Cannons
  • Woodchipper
  • Nuclear Mine
  • Mortar
  • Rocket Booster
  • Dynamite Crossbow
  • Cluster Bomb
  • Chain Gun
  • Portable Hole
  • Axe
  • Spring
  • Grenade
  • Buzz Saw
  • Harpoon
  • Laser
  • Gunship
  • Sledgehammer
  • Loop back to Shrink Ray

Even though it's hard to manipulate exactly which weapon you can expect to get next with 6 other AI players running around in smack attack mode, this kinda matters for the Gate Relay categories since the rocket booster is pretty high on the queue.

I found this out on the Gamecube version. What I want to know is if it's the same for other versions.
